What Exactly Is a Car Door Seal Rubber Strip?

Put simply, a car door seal rubber strip is a pliable, weatherproof strip made from synthetic or natural rubber fixed along the edges of a car’s door frame. It creates a tight seal between the door and the car body, preventing water, dust, noise, and air drafts from entering the cabin.

Its connection to modern industry extends beyond comfort. With electric vehicles on the rise and advancements in smart car technology, maintaining an airtight, vibration-free cabin has become crucial to the driving experience and vehicle efficiency.

Key Aspects of Car Door Seal Rubber Strips

Durability

These seals must withstand constant opening and closing, extreme temperature swings from -40°C to 85°C in many regions, and exposure to UV radiation and chemicals like oils or cleaning solvents. High-quality rubber compounds like EPDM (ethylene propylene diene monomer) are often used because they resist cracking and maintain elasticity over years.

Cost Efficiency

While sometimes overlooked, a durable door seal reduces maintenance and warranty claims. Bulk production and advancements in molding technologies lower manufacturing costs, balancing expense, and performance.

Acoustic Insulation

Noise reduction ranks high on consumers' lists. Effective rubber seals dramatically reduce wind noise and outside chatter, making rides quieter and more pleasant.

Weather Resistance

The seal’s primary job is keeping rainwater and dust out, protecting delicate interior electronics and upholstery. It also supports HVAC system efficiency by maintaining temperature control inside the cabin.

Customization & Compliance

Every vehicle model has unique door dimensions and opening mechanisms, so bespoke rubber strip designs and adherence to automotive standards (ISO 1172, SAE J1508) are essential.

Product Specification: A Typical Car Door Seal Rubber Strip

Feature Specification
Material EPDM rubber (ethylene propylene diene monomer)
Temperature Range -40°C to +85°C
Weather Resistance UV, ozone, salt spray, moisture resistant
Hardness (Shore A) 45-65
Lengths Available Custom, typically 10-50 meters rolls

Challenges & Solutions

Not everything is smooth sailing. One challenge lies in balancing cost with performance, especially for budget vehicles. Also, the seal must remain effective through years of harsh weather, which tests its elasticity and adhesion. Poor installation can cause premature failure, too.

Innovative compounds and stringent quality controls help overcome these issues. Partnering with knowledgeable suppliers—who understand both automotive standards and local climate conditions—is the best step toward dependable sealing solutions.

FAQs: Your Questions About Car Door Seal Rubber Strips

  • Q: How long does a typical car door seal rubber strip last?
    A: With proper materials like EPDM and good installation, seals can last 8-12 years. Exposure to extreme weather or chemicals can shorten lifespan.
  • Q: Can I replace my car door seal rubber strip myself?
    A: It’s possible but requires care—removing old adhesive and fitting new strips precisely is important to maintain watertight sealing. Professional help is often recommended.
  • Q: Are silicone door seals better than EPDM?
    A: Silicone offers higher temperature resistance and flexibility but costs more. EPDM is generally durable and cost-effective for most passenger cars.
  • Q: How does the seal affect vehicle noise?
    A: A properly fitted rubber door seal significantly reduces wind and road noise, improving ride comfort.
